Ruby 文件的输入与输出
2026/4/28 12:16:52 网站建设 项目流程

Ruby 文件的输入与输出

引言

在软件开发过程中,文件操作是必不可少的一环。对于Ruby开发者来说,掌握如何进行文件的输入与输出操作,是提高编程效率的关键。本文将详细介绍Ruby中文件输入与输出的相关知识,包括文件读写的基本操作、常用方法以及注意事项。

文件操作概述

在Ruby中,文件操作主要涉及到以下几种操作:

  • 打开文件:使用File.open方法,可以打开一个文件用于读写。
  • 读取文件:使用readreadlinereadlines等方法,可以读取文件内容。
  • 写入文件:使用writeprintputs等方法,可以向文件写入内容。
  • 关闭文件:使用close方法,可以关闭已打开的文件。

打开文件

在Ruby中,使用File.open方法可以打开一个文件。以下是一个示例:

file = File.open('example.txt', 'w')

上述代码将打开一个名为example.txt的文件,并以写入模式('w')打开。如果文件不存在,将会创建一个新文件。

读取文件

在Ruby中,有多种方法可以读取文件内容:

  • read:读取整个文件内容。
  • readline:读取文件的一行内容。
  • readlines:读取文件的所有行,并返回一个数组。

以下是一个示例:

file = File.open('e

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询